使用TPS40400输出0.9V。用万用表实测电压为0.903V。
此时,VOUT _ SCALE _LOOP=VFB/VOUT(nom)=0.667,将该值写入VOUT _ SCALE _LOOP寄存器(29h)。
VOUT_TRIM寄存器(22h)设置为0x000F,输出可以变为0.92V; 当设置为0x002F时,输出可变为0.95V。
但尝试将VOUT_TRIM改为负值,即想将电压调低,都失败,且会导致电压输出变成0.63V。
从VOUT_TRIM寄存器上看 high byte的bit6是不可写的,且high byte中的bit6、bit7应该要保持一致。
请问:
(1),如何将VOUT_TRIM变成一个负值呢?即将电压向下调,比如,从原来的0.903V改为0.8V?
(2),VOUT_TRIM寄存器那么做为+/-符号用的bit是哪一位?